SECTION: Part I: How You Talk Without Speaking

You can stop talking but you can never stop saying something.
-The Presentation of Self in Everyday Life (Dr. Erving Gorman)

 

Here's a little experiment for you to try. Record 15 minutes of a soap opera or other show that you don't usually watch. Now watch it with the sound muted and see how much you can follow. Chances are that you'll miss out on the fine details, but you'll be able to follow the general gist of the storyline - even without the words. Actors are trained to project emotion using their body language, gestures and facial expression as much as they do their words and tone of voice. It's not difficult to recognize anger, fear, joy, attraction and even more subtle interplays just by watching the way that the actors look at each other, position themselves and move around each other.
